Identificare i cluster GKE inattivi


Puoi identificare i cluster Google Kubernetes Engine (GKE) standard inattivi utilizzando gli approfondimenti e i consigli del Suggeritore di cluster inattivi. Dopo aver verificato che i cluster inattivi identificati non sono utilizzati, puoi eliminare per risparmiare sui costi. Il motore per suggerimenti sui cluster inattivi non è pertinente per Autopilot, che comportano costi operativi minimi poiché e paghi per le risorse richieste dai tuoi carichi di lavoro. Per saperne di più, vedi Prezzi di Autopilot.

GKE monitora i cluster e fornisce indicazioni per ottimizzare l'utilizzo mediante il motore per suggerimenti, un servizio che fornisce insight e per l'uso delle risorse su Google Cloud.

Per scoprire di più su come gestire approfondimenti e consigli, consulta Ottimizza l'utilizzo di GKE con insight e suggerimenti.

Identifica i cluster inattivi

Per identificare i cluster inattivi, visualizza insight e consigli generato dal motore per suggerimenti sui cluster inattivi utilizzando la console Google Cloud. Google Cloud CLI o l'API Recommender. Utilizza i sottotipi di insight mostrati nella tabella della sezione seguente e il sottotipo di suggerimento CLUSTER_IDLE. Nella console, gli approfondimenti vengono visualizzati nella scheda Ottimizzazione dei costi della pagina Cluster.

Dopo aver identificato i cluster inattivi, consulta le considerazioni per l'eliminazione dei cluster inattivi.

In che modo il Recommender identifica i cluster inattivi

Questo motore per suggerimenti utilizza indicatori di utilizzo per determinare se devono ricevere un insight o un suggerimento.

La tabella seguente descrive gli indicatori che il cluster inattivo Utilizzi del motore per suggerimenti e la soglia per ogni indicatore. Ogni indicatore attiva un insight indipendente. Se sono presenti più approfondimenti per lo stesso cluster, GKE mostra un singolo consiglio.

Sottotipo di insight Indicatore Soglia Dettagli
CLUSTER_IDLE_NO_RUNNING_PODS Nessun pod del cliente in esecuzione Ultimi 30 giorni Non sono presenti pod nello stato Running al di fuori di kube-system e gmp-system nello spazio dei nomi log degli eventi delle metriche del cluster negli ultimi 30 giorni.
CLUSTER_IDLE_NO_NODES Nessun nodo o pool di nodi Ultimi 30 giorni Non sono presenti nodi o pool di nodi negli eventi delle metriche del cluster log per il cluster negli ultimi 30 giorni.
CLUSTER_IDLE_LOW_CPU_UTILIZATION Basso utilizzo della CPU e nessun nuovo oggetto Al di sotto del 7% in media su 1 ora e negli ultimi 30 giorni l'utilizzo della CPU (calcolato in media su un'ora) è inferiore al 7% e non sono stati registrati variazione nel conteggio degli oggetti negli ultimi 30 giorni.

Considerazioni relative all'eliminazione dei cluster inattivi

Prima di eliminare un cluster inattivo consigliato dal cluster inattivo Motore per suggerimenti, considera le seguenti possibilità:

  • Qualcuno utilizza il cluster? Ad esempio, un cluster potrebbe essere intenzionalmente inattivo se il suo scopo è mantenere la capacità di failover.
  • Vuoi fare lo scale down del cluster anziché eliminarlo? Ad esempio, un cluster l'esecuzione di un carico di lavoro utile potrebbe avere un utilizzo ridotto ed essere identificata come inattiva perché è stato eseguito il provisioning di più risorse del necessario.

Implementare il consiglio per eliminare i cluster inattivi

Se hai ricevuto un insight e un suggerimento sul fatto che il tuo cluster sia inattivo che possono essere eliminati e che hanno escluso le considerazioni per mantenere il cluster in esecuzione, segui le istruzioni riportate nel suggerimento ed eliminare il cluster.

Passaggi successivi